Live the Dash: 70 Days I Didn't Know I Could Do [Large Print]

What if the journey that changes your life starts with a wild idea-and zero experience? At 56, Eric Paton wasn't a cyclist. He was a regular guy with a big, intimidating dream: ride a bike across Canada. He didn't have a training plan or a background in endurance sports. Just a spark of belief, a cause that mattered, and the guts to say yes. Live the Dash is the powerful, funny, and deeply human story of that ride-8,000 kilometres of headwinds, breakdowns, breakthroughs, and unexpected beauty. It's not a story about superhuman strength. It's about discovering what's possible when you start from nothing and keep going anyway. Along the way, Eric reveals a Canada you won't see in travel brochures or the news. The real Canada. The one built on kindness, generosity, struggle, and quiet, breathtaking resilience. And at the heart of it all: a mission to ensure no child in this country goes hungry. This isn't just a cycling memoir. It's an invitation to anyone who's ever wondered if they're too old, too late, or too ordinary to do something extraordinary. Your next adventure doesn't have to look like his. But it can start the same way: by saying yes.
